The Larkspur gateway supports hot-reloading of its configuration file without a process restart. A watcher polls for changes, validates the new config, and swaps it atomically; invalid files are rejected and the previous config is retained. Before each release, please verify the polling and debounce values below match the rollout checklist.

tuning constants:
RATE_LIMITS = {
    "zorael": 10,
    "oliix": 1,
    "holix": 2,
    "quenix": 10,
}

**Handover note – evening shift**

Mira, quick rundown before you take over: the spare parts for the Tessengill relay site are staged on rack C — two gearbox housings, a box of valve kits, and the replacement antenna mast. Everything's been counted and matches the requisition. The Rowanport courier is booked for an 06:30 collection, so have the crates strapped and on the dock by 06:00. Paperwork is in the orange folder on my desk. At collection, pass the courier the confidential instruction noted below.

drop instructions, tagef-faweg: the wenax novmir courier leaves the tammir ledger at gate 6507 under passcode 506938

Break-glass access — Poolhaven connection pooling layer. Contractors: pool sizing changes normally go through the change board. If connection exhaustion is actively dropping traffic, emergency resizing is permitted via the break-glass console on the standby node. Document every change in the incident log before closing. The console will not open without the emergency recovery passphrase, recorded on the following line.

recovery phrase for fajeg-kawep: druix-gorius-briax-ulaeth-fraox-lammir-pelox-jormir-pelwyn-julir

## Releases

Pelterow matcher releases must include the GC tuning flags from `conf/gc.prod`; omitting them reintroduces 500ms pauses under match load. Cut from main, run the pause-regression suite, sign the artifact, and promote. Unsigned builds are rejected by the Corvane deploy gate. Verify the signature before promote. The release signing key is provided below.

deploy key for kagup-bawig: bky9_ZMq28eTw9